2

Google Maps API を使用すると、独自のマップを API に統合できますが、これは私が行ったものですが、ピクセル位置を持つ元のマップにマーカーを配置するコードがいくつかあります。

私が達成したいのは、元のPNGマップのピクセル位置を(lat、lng)の相対位置に変換して、新しいGoogleマップのチャンクにマーカーを配置できるようにすることですが、これまでのところこれを達成できませんでした、この問題にアプローチする方法についての指針を探しているので、誰かが同様のことをしましたか.

4

1 に答える 1

1
  1. https://developers.google.com/maps/documentation/javascript/maptypes#MapCoordinatesで地図座標について読む
  2. マップをベース タイル サイズ (256x256) に変換し、マーカーの位置を変換します。
  3. マップ プロジェクション map.getProjection およびprojection.fromPointToLatLng を使用して、現在翻訳されているマーカーの位置を LatLng の位置に変換します。
于 2012-05-13T11:27:30.927 に答える